Bio & Overview

Katherine Latimer, MD is a board-certified OBGYN and Associate Medical Director of Inpatient Obstetrics at UVA Hospital. Dr. Latimer loves helping women through the personal aspects of their obstetric and gynecologic health. From the office to the operating room and the delivery suite, she is committed to ensuring quality, thoughtful care for her patients and individualizing care to match each person’s unique needs.

As part of the University’s teaching mission, she is one of the Co-Directors of the Surgery, Anesthesiology, Gynecology and Obstetrics course at the School of Medicine and a recipient of the Dean’s Excellence in Teaching Award.

Dr Latimer grew up in the Washington, D.C. metro area. She received her Bachelor of Science from Georgetown University where she graduated summa cum laude with the Taylor Weber award for highest departmental GPA. Dr. Latimer attended Johns Hopkins University for medical school and received the Emily Simms Haller Prize in Obstetrics. While completing her education, she worked as a perinatal educator and an EMT. After medical school, Dr. Latimer stayed at Johns Hopkins Hospital to complete her residency training in gynecology and obstetrics. She moved to Crozet with her family in 2016.
